The DeskProto software is available in four different editions:
- The DeskProto Free Edition can be used free of charge: for basic CNC machining.
- The DeskProto Entry Edition is the lowcost edition: all that is needed for simple CNC machining.
- The DeskProto Expert Edition includes all available features, however only for 3-axis machining.
- The DeskProto Multi-Axis Edition is the flagship edition: all features plus 4-axis and 5-axis machining.
